The Valuation: RCB Tops the Charts
As per the latest annual IPL franchise valuation report released in June 2025 by Duff & Phelps, RCB is now worth $1.45 billion, pushing past CSK, who stand at $1.39 billion. This makes RCB not just the Most Valuable IPL Team, but also one of the top-valued sports franchises in Asia.
What’s interesting is that RCB’s surge in value comes in a year where they had a middling on-field performance, reinforcing the fact that a cricket franchise’s valuation is not solely determined by titles, but by marketability, fan engagement or branding and business expansion.
Key Reasons Why RCB Has Taken the Lead
1. Brand Power & Global Merchandising
RCB’s branding strategy in 2025 has been nothing short of revolutionary. From launching exclusive RCB merchandise partnerships globally to digital campaigns involving fan NFTs and augmented reality fan experiences, the team has become a brand powerhouse.
2. Massive Fan Base
Despite being title-less, RCB commands one of the most loyal fan bases in the IPL. Their fan engagement rate on platforms like Instagram and YouTube has outpaced every other team, including CSK and MI.
3. Star Power Still Shines
Though Virat Kohli has stepped down from major on-field duties, his brand association with RCB continues to attract sponsorships. Young players like Rajat Patidar and Mohammad Siraj have also added to the new-age appeal.
4. Innovative Revenue Streams
RCB was the first IPL team to enter the metaverse in 2024, hosting virtual fan meets and even simulated matches. The revenue from these digital assets has given RCB a competitive edge financially.

Updated IPL Team Rankings 2025 – By Valuation
- RCB – $1.45 Billion
- CSK – $1.39 Billion
- Mumbai Indians – $1.36 Billion
- Lucknow Super Giants – $1.12 Billion
- Delhi Capitals – $1.08 Billion
- Gujarat Titans – $1.05 Billion
- Kolkata Knight Riders – $1.03 Billion
- Rajasthan Royals – $980 Million
- Sunrisers Hyderabad – $970 Million
- Punjab Kings – $920 Million
This updated IPL Team Rankings based on valuation shows a major shift from previous years, with digital transformation and fan monetization becoming major valuation drivers.
